Sault Ste Marie Tribe of Chippewa

Indians Pow Wows  

 

 

 The Sault Ste Marie Tribe of Chippewa Indians holds a number of pow wows across our service area.  The following page was designed to improve communication to the members and also the general public on when our annual pow wows are held.  You will also find contact information for each pow wow.  Chi Miigwetch for visiting our pow wow page.

  • Rendezvous at the Straits St. Ignace Powwow 

August  25th & 26th at the New France Discovery Center at the Father Marquette National Memorial, St. Ignace. Experience life when Native Americans and French Traders lived in harmony along the Straits of Mackinac!
Friday will be the Blessing of the grounds at 1 p.m. and Contemporary Native music at 7 p.m. Saturday and Sunday Grand Entry is at 1 p.m.  Native artists, dancing, food, demonstrations, historic reenactments and much more!

  • The Rendezvous is open to the public. Admission: $3 for adults, $2 for elders and students, children under the age of 12 are free. This is a family event and is alcohol and drug free. 

    The Rendezvous is being sponsored by the Sault Tribe of Chippewa Indians, the St. Ignace Chamber Of Commerce, and the Michilimackinac Historical Society. For more information, contact the St. Ignace Events Committee at (906) 643-8717 or Darryl Brown at 984-2083.
